Work Shoes Market Outlook from 2025 to 2035

The work shoes market includes protective and functional footwear designed for use across various industries such as construction, manufacturing, logistics, healthcare, hospitality, and agriculture.

These shoes are engineered to provide safety, comfort, and durability, often incorporating features like steel/composite toe caps, slip resistance, electrical hazard protection, puncture-proof soles, waterproofing, and ergonomic support. The market is driven by rising global emphasis on workplace safety, growth in industrialization, and increasing demand for stylish, lightweight, and sustainable work footwear.

In 2025, the global work shoes market is projected to reach approximately USD 460.4 million, with expectations to grow to around USD 714.9 million by 2035, reflecting a Compound Annual Growth Rate (CAGR) of 4.5% during the forecast period.

Regional Market Trends

North America

North America is at the forefront of the segment, with strict OSHA regulations, a robust industrial workforce, and strong demand for advanced safety boots in the construction, logistics, and utility sectors. In the USA and Canada, the companies are investing in smart footwear, ventilated materials and light weight composites. There is also strong demand in the healthcare and hospitality sectors for slip-resistant and cushioned shoes.

Europe

Europe is a regulation-heavy, aesthetic market, with Germany, the UK, France, and the Nordic countries leading the way on sustainable work wear, intelligent PPE integration, and worksite-specific standards for safety. The trend is for gender-specific ergonomic design as well as sustainable materials for work shoes in heavy industry and for service workers.

Asia-Pacific

Asia-Pacific is expected to witness the fastest growth, particularly in China, India, Japan, and Southeast Asia, due to the presence of a large workforce population, growing building and manufacturing sectors, and government-driven agency enforcing safety. Home-grown brands are launching comfortable, light, affordable, and climate-friendly work shoes, while MNCs are localising manufacturing given the uptick in demand.

Challenges and Opportunities

Challenges

Balancing Safety Standards with Comfort and Style

The work shoes market still is trying to find that right balance between meeting safety regulation compliance, ergonomic design and being visually attractive. Traditional safety shoes especially in the construction, logistics and manufacturing spaces tend to be heavy, rigid and unyielding, resulting in employee non-compliance and fatigue risks.

In addition, stringent regional safety standards (ASTM, EN ISO, CSA, etc.) prevent product standardization around the world. Fake imports, price sensitivity in budget segments and slow replacement cycles in developing economies add to an even harder equation for growth.

Opportunities

Ergonomic Innovation, Sustainable Materials, and Industry-Specific Demand Growth

The rise of smart factories, gig economy logistics and automation workplaces is creating new demand for lightweight, breathable and multi-functional workplace shoes. The technology behind your composite toe cap, anti-fatigue midsole, recycled material, and slip-resistant soles continue to improve to lend you both safety and comfort.

Meanwhile, demand is booming in healthcare, warehousing, hospitality and food processing industries emphasizing slip resistance, water proofing and washable materials. The impetus toward ESG goals and sustainable procurement is also increasing the need for eco-certified work shoes made from vegan leather, natural rubber and bio-based fabrics.

Manufacturing Sector Drives Demand for Specialized Work Shoes with Industrial Grade Safety Standards

Segmentation Type Market Share (2025)
Manufacturing 54.8%

The work shoes industry accounting for 54.8% of the market. This commanding lead symbolizes the significance of the workforce and task level utilized in this industry, and the crucial role that occupational footwear plays in fortifying productivity and workplace environments. From assembling electronics and processing food to heavy-duty machinery, manufacturing environments have access to a variety of hazards and require shoe solutions tailored to the industry.

The manufacturing industry is a bedrock of industrial employment worldwide. Protective and ergonomic footwear has never been more important, with millions of employees toiling away on assembly lines, in fabrication facilities and material handling plants.

Such are conditions that often include moving components, moist surfaces, crashing materials, sharp equipment and extended standing every one of which imposes explicit calls for of labor footwear. The result has been an explosion of purpose-driven products aimed at hazard avoidance, injury minimization and biomechanical support from occupational footwear companies.

Lean manufacturing principles, just-in-time methodologies, and the resulting emphasis on worker mobility and minimizing the cost impact of injury-related downtime has accelerated the trend toward more mobility and less downtime by design. These goals are intrinsically tied to footwear.

Leading brands today design shoes to reduce fatigue, improve balance and stave off common foot problems like plantar fasciitis or arch strain. Composite safety toes, metatarsal guards and energy-return midsoles are staples of many contemporary industrial footwear lines. In many countries, these features are not just desired they are in fact mandated by national workplace safety regulations.

Coming in as yet another key mover of market share in manufacturing is the expanding range of customization options for several verticals of the manufacturing industry. Footwear required in a semiconductor cleanroom, for instance will be in stark contrast to that of a steel mill. In the former, electrostatic discharge devices and lightweight, breathable footwear are essential. In the former case, the shoe needs to be heat-resistant, puncture-proof and resistant to molten metal splashes. The ability of these manufacturers to produce customized work shoes for such niches has allowed the industry to expand, and this has also ensured there is always demand.

The development of work shoes in the area of manufacturing has also been influenced by digitization and Industry 4.0. As manufacturing plants increasingly adopt robotic automation and networked equipment, human operators are being required to work with complex systems more and more.

Footwear design is no exception: anti-static soles, touch-sensitive interfaces, and RFID integration are becoming standard in specialist settings. Smart shoes that incorporate sensors to monitor posture, fatigue, or the number of steps taken continue to be pilot-tested to offer additional safety and productivity to the workforce.

Moreover, the financial viability of manufacturing driven by reshoring, foreign infrastructure investment, and rapid industrialization in await markets has secured resilient safety shoe demand for the long-term. In many emerging markets like China, India and Indonesia, the establishment of large industrial parks and special economic zones have accelerated the formalization of workers and the use of safety measures. All this has greatly expanded the industrial-level work shoes market to be served.

In contrast, industries such as mining and construction, while big themselves, exhibit cyclical swings in demand related to commodity prices or project finance. They are also more decentralized and localized, which can limit large-scale buying. Manufacturing, on the other hand, creates a more stable order of demand, because it is an ongoing process year-round with structured safety plans in place with global supply chains allowing for uniformity in safety equipment that takes less time to implement.

When taking all of this into consideration, the manufacturing sector will remain the largest segment of the work shoes market given its size, risk profile, and ongoing technology integration. With safety regulations tightening and businesses invested in protecting and powering up their workforce, the demand for smart, tough and comfortable footwear solutions will continue to rise, establishing the relevance of the manufacturing segment in charting the road ahead for occupational footwear.​

Slip Resistant Work Shoes Lead the Feature Segment with Versatility, Risk Mitigation, and Cross-Sector Utility

Segmentation Type Market Share (2025)
Slip Resistant 45.2%

The slip resistant work shoes will lead with a market share of 45.2%. Their market dominance is due to the risk of slippery, wet, oily, or otherwise unstable surfaces at nearly every industrial and commercial workplace. The preventative ingenuity of slip resistant shoes has cemented them as a first line of defense against workplace accidents especially in settings where the conditions of the surface are not always predictable or within our control.

Globally, slips and falls in the workplace continue to be a common cause of injury at work, with only lost productivity, medical expenses, and in some cases, legal obligations to show for it. Today, slip resistant shoes are a fundamental component of comprehensive safety systems and in many industries, a formal obligation enforced by occupational safety agencies such as OSHA, EU-OSHA, etc. The emphasis on reducing on-the-job accidents covers broad adoption not only in high-risk industries such as industry and mining, but also food processing, warehousing, distribution, service industries such as hospitality and healthcare.

The cross-industry application of slip resistant work footwear is one of their strongest attributes. Unlike some features that are really specific like safe against puncture in building construction or electrical hazard in the maintenance of a power line slip resistance is almost universal.

It doesn’t matter if the floor is greasy in a fast-food restaurant, sawdust in a wood shop, or wet from refrigeration equipment in a grocery distribution center: The safety threat is the same. As a result, slip resistant shoes have become a common consideration in footwear for both B2B and B2C purchases made in the safety shoe market.

From a tech perspective, slip resistance has evolved in major ways in the past 10 years. Producers have also created proprietary sole designs that disperse liquid faster and enable multi-directional traction to avoid slipping from sideways and forward movement.

Rubber compounds are made to stay flexible in extreme temperature ranges, giving traction on cold outdoor job sites and hot greasy floors. Fewer manufacturing companies currently offer slip resistance ratings obtained from ASTM or International Organization for Standardization (ISO) testing, so comparison shopping based on safety metrics is impossible.

The slip resistant footwear industry has also been touched by the use of eco-friendly materials and green manufacturing processes. Sustainable rubber soles with recycled content are gaining traction, especially with corporations that have corporate sustainability goals. In some cases, buyers prefer shoes that use water-based adhesives and vegan leather uppers to meet both safety and environmental standards. Such multipurpose shoes are appealing to buyers who care not only about function but about an ethical supply chain and ESG compliance.

Therefore, comfort is also one of the main aspects of slip resistant footwear utilization. In long hours of walking or standing, the feet begin to ache, and inferior quality footwear can lead to fatigue, muscle weakness, and musculoskeletal disorders. To improve fit, suppliers currently install memory foam insoles, arch support mechanisms, shock-absorbing midsoles, and breathable linings in slip resistant constructions. This potent mix of safety with comfort factor leads to better compliance on the worker part and lowers the incidence of the injury along with productivity loss.

This performance-first bias is also reflected in retail trends. Restaurant chains and distribution centers to hospital systems and government contractors bulk buyers of shoes generally rank slip resistance at the top of their footwear specification list. As procurement has continued toward greater centralization and data-driven decision making, specifications for safety footwear frequently include as standard a minimum slip resistance requirement, solidifying the dominant position the feature enjoys in the marketplace.

Other features, while important, are often specialized or secondary. In light work and warehouse environs, adjustable shoes are a preference, however, they may not offer enough protection for heavy industries. Puncture-resistant shoes protect workers in industries like construction but are largely useless in controlled indoor environments.

Tropical nations have more comfortable ventilation shoes, but they are not normally waterproof or chemical resistant. Slipping resistance is a characteristic that complements these without hindering performance, thus it is the most universal and most versatile characteristic.

Basically what slips resistant work shoes does is fill that space at the top because it satisfies that basic and universally accepted need. Their evolution via design, regulatory approval, and universal applicability ensures that they will remain a gold standard for workplace safety equipment. With employers taking more of an active role in preventing injuries and safety information guiding purchase decisions, slip resistant footwear will remain the gold standard for what modern work shoes should deliver.​

Key Company & Market Offerings

Company/Organization Name Key Offerings/Activities
Honeywell International Inc. In 2024, Honeywell launched the XtraTough ™ Series featuring ESD protection, anti-fatigue insoles, and enhanced slip resistance, targeting chemical and logistics workers.
VF Corporation (Timberland PRO) In 2023, Timberland PRO introduced work sneakers and lightweight composite toe boots, designed for warehouse, foodservice, and retail professionals with style-conscious needs.
Red Wing Shoe Company As of 2025, Red Wing expanded its Heritage and Safety line with puncture-resistant soles and oil-resistant leather, engineered for construction and heavy manufacturing environments.
Wolverine World Wide (CAT Footwear) In 2023, CAT Footwear released its Invader Hiker line, blending athletic comfort with ASTM-rated toe protection, ideal for light industrial and facility management roles.
Dunlop Protective Footwear In 2024, Dunlop upgraded its Purofort range of waterproof work boots, focused on agriculture, food processing, and chemical plants, with thermal insulation and reinforced toes.
